Lightnings At Sunset By Roberto Zanella A pair of Italian F-35s glide easily in full afterburner while a quiet sunset settles on a Venice lagoon. As the Italian Air Force F-35A holds station, the Navy F-35B pulls up, and both head back home after an over-water training mission. Defense For The Defender By Henk Uitslag A Dutch F-35A Lightning II flies over Delta Works as the HS MS Tromp, the newest and most modern Dutch Navy ship, enters the harbor just below. Delta Works, a number of constructions completed in 1997 in the southwest of the Netherlands, protect the nearby landmass from the sea. Northern Lightning By Mark Postlethwaite The midnight sun illuminates two F-35A Lightning IIs of the Royal Norwegian Air Force as they fly low over the distinctive northern Norwegian coastal landscape between Bodo and Tromso. JSF: A Bridge To Peace By Mustafa Orkun Müftüoglu A Turkish F-35A soars above the Bosporus at Istanbul, Turkey. The bridge connects the continents of Europe and Asia and symbolizes peace and global development. Doves flying freely symbolize peace and cooperation. Lightning In The Channel By Alex Hamilton An F-35B STOVL aircraft goes into vertical lift mode near the Royal Air Force CVF Future Carrier, the proposed operating platform for the F-35. The white cliffs, known as the Seven Sisters, form the setting. The South Downs meet the Sussex Coast of England at these cliffs. The Power Of Freedom By Jim Laurier Lady Liberty watches over Lockheed Martin's new F-35 Lightning II Joint Strike Fighters at day's end as they launch and recover on the deck of a US Navy nuclear-powered aircraft carrier in New York Harbor. A US Navy F-35C catapults off the starboard launch rail as a US Marine Corps F-35B lands vertically on the port side of the fore deck. A US Air Force F-35A passes overhead during deck operations. The Hudson River, center background, separates Jersey City and New York City.
